Delve into the past with "Notes & Queries, No. 6. Saturday, December 8, 1849," a fascinating collection of essays, queries, and answers originally published as a periodical. This meticulously prepared print republication offers a unique glimpse into the questions that captivated readers over a century ago. Explore a wide range of subjects through insightful essays and engaging exchanges. "Notes & Queries" presents a historical snapshot of intellectual curiosity, providing timeless perspectives on diverse topics. A treasure trove for those interested in historical reference, literary collections, and the enduring power of questions, this volume invites you to ponder the past and discover enduring insights. Experience the charm and intellectual energy of a bygone era with this faithfully reproduced edition.
